Global Leadership Institute Inc (www.gli360.com), a wholly owned business unit of Cephas Holding Corp (PINKSHEETS: CEHC), today outlined its revenue forecast.

Based on the two years of pilot programs, the company expects to receive approximately $3,000,000 in revenue over the next eight quarters in South Africa alone. The company is currently exploring opportunities in several other countries from which it would derive additional revenues. GLI anticipates billing clients in August.

GLI generates revenue by conducting executive education, management training and capacity building programs in emerging markets. Its predecessor whose assets were acquired by Cephas ran successful programs in South Africa in conjunction with Stanford University.

Global Leadership exports courses from American universities to international markets. Faculty travel to the host country where they teach local students comprised of middle and senior managers in government agencies and private industry. GLI expects to be able to replicate its business model in virtually any country.

Global spending on education is estimated to be $4.4 trillion. According to the Department of Commerce, education and training is America's 5th largest services export, bringing over $21 billion in annual revenue to the United States.
